>>384270090
At the moment, the build quality's very solid. It's pretty indistinguishable from the originals, or it feels even better - at least for the SNES controllers, I can't speak to the Zero or N64 ones.

Their NES one was a bit meh thanks to just how SHARP the edges were, but the FC30 was a bit better - the nes/famicom never did have a great controller though, so I guess they at least did a good job recreating it.
